Vue流程图编辑器完全指南:3步打造专业级可视化应用
【免费下载链接】vue-flow-editorVue + Svg 实现的flow可视化编辑器项目地址: https://gitcode.com/gh_mirrors/vu/vue-flow-editor
在数字化转型浪潮中,可视化流程设计已成为提升工作效率的重要工具。Vue-Flow-Editor作为一款基于Vue.js和SVG技术构建的开源流程可视化编辑器,通过直观的拖拽操作让复杂流程设计变得简单高效。无论你是前端开发者还是业务分析师,都能快速上手并创建专业级的流程图。
项目核心价值与独特优势
Vue-Flow-Editor凭借其技术架构和功能设计,在众多流程编辑工具中脱颖而出:
智能拖拽体验:零代码操作,通过鼠标拖拽即可完成节点布局和连接线绘制
丰富节点生态:内置数据处理、存储管理、逻辑控制等多种功能节点
实时状态同步:流程图变更实时渲染,支持编辑状态自动保存和恢复
模块化扩展能力:核心引擎与业务组件分离,便于定制开发和功能扩展
环境配置与快速启动流程
系统环境检查清单
确保开发环境满足以下要求:
- Node.js 14.0及以上版本
- npm或yarn包管理器
- 现代浏览器支持
三步快速启动方案
- 获取项目源码:
git clone https://gitcode.com/gh_mirrors/vu/vue-flow-editor- 安装项目依赖:
cd vue-flow-editor && npm install- 启动开发服务:
npm run dev完成上述步骤后,访问http://localhost:9528即可进入编辑器界面。
核心功能深度解析
节点操作技巧精讲
- 智能复制粘贴:支持节点快速复制和多选操作
- 批量连接管理:实现多节点间的智能连线
- 分组协作功能:节点分组管理,提升操作效率
流程图设计最佳实践
- 保持流程逻辑的清晰性和连贯性
- 合理运用色彩标记不同功能模块
- 建立规范的版本管理机制
实战应用场景全览
Vue-Flow-Editor在多个领域展现出色表现:
业务流程设计:企业审批流程、工作流引擎配置
数据处理链路:ETL流程规划、数据转换路径设计
系统架构展示:组件关系图、服务依赖可视化
教育培训应用:知识体系构建、学习路径规划
性能优化与进阶技巧
编辑器性能调优
通过合理配置和代码优化,提升大型流程图的渲染性能,确保流畅的用户体验。
自定义节点开发指南
基于项目提供的扩展接口,开发者可以创建符合特定业务需求的专用节点类型。
项目生态与发展前景
Vue-Flow-Editor采用现代化的技术架构,为未来功能扩展奠定坚实基础。项目持续更新迭代,社区活跃度不断提升。
通过本指南的系统学习,你已经掌握了Vue-Flow-Editor的核心使用方法和进阶技巧。现在就开始动手实践,创建你的第一个专业级流程图,体验可视化编辑带来的效率革命。
【免费下载链接】vue-flow-editorVue + Svg 实现的flow可视化编辑器项目地址: https://gitcode.com/gh_mirrors/vu/vue-flow-editor
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考